Signs a problem needs AI solutions

Certain clues suggest a problem might benefit from AI:

  • Look for situations where traditional approaches have repeatedly failed despite efforts to improve them. Email spam filtering evolved from simple rules to AI because spammers kept finding ways around static rules.
  • Consider problems with many "gray areas" that need careful judgment rather than yes/no decisions. Content moderation across different cultures shows this need, as community standards involve subtle interpretations that rigid rules can't handle.
  • Check if the problem involves analyzing more data than humans can reasonably process, like studying millions of customer interactions to find patterns.
  • See if the problem requires adapting to changing conditions in real time, such as pricing models that respond to market changes.
  • Consider whether personalization significantly improves the user experience, as with learning platforms that adjust difficulty based on individual progress.

Pro Tip: Create a "complexity/adaptability" score for your problem from 1-10 for each factor to objectively assess whether AI would provide meaningful advantages.
